Question Answer How do I change the HP SAM datagram communication port to another value beside the default 47777? Modify the connection.config file located on the HP SAM Web server in the HP SAM installation directory (usually c: \Program Files\Hewlett-Packard\HP SAM). Use Notepad to edit the file. Add this line in the appSettings section: Where port number is the new HP SAM datagram communication port you want to use. You must stop and restart the HP Session Allocation Management Service on the HP SAM Web server. You must also update the HP SAM registration service hpevent.cfg file on all computing resources to use the same HP SAM datagram communication port, then restart the HP SAM registration service on all computing resources. I get warning messages when I am operating in a double-byte character set (DBCS) Asian language on the HP SAM administrator console and I input numeric values in System Settings tab. HP SAM administrator console accepts only single-byte numbers as a value. Why I do see line graphs in Resource Capacity Consumption Report in the HP SAM administrator console in some instances and not in other instances? Make sure the browser language you are viewing the report is the same as the HP SAM Web server operating system language. For example, if you are viewing the HP SAM administrator console in Japanese, the HP SAM Web server operating system language must be Japanese. The Internet Explorer AutoComplete window covers up the HP SAM Add New Users search window. How can I see my search results? Disable the Internet Explorer AutoComplete feature for form fields: 1. In Internet Explorer, click Tools on the menu bar. 2. On the Content tab, click AutoComplete. 3. Clear the Forms check box. 73
